Unveiling transformative shifts in the Veterinary Anesthetic Drugs landscape fueled by technological innovations, policy reforms, and evolving clinical practices
Over the past decade, the veterinary anesthetic drugs landscape has undergone transformative shifts propelled by advances in drug formulation, digital health integration, and regulatory harmonization. Technological innovations, such as precision infusion pumps and real-time patient monitoring platforms, have elevated standards of care by enabling tailored dosing and reducing the risk of anesthesia-related complications. Furthermore, the adoption of closed-loop anesthesia systems promises to streamline workflows in both high-throughput clinics and specialized research laboratories.Meanwhile, regulatory agencies across major jurisdictions have introduced updated guidelines emphasizing pharmacovigilance and post-approval surveillance, prompting manufacturers to enhance data transparency and safety reporting mechanisms. This evolution has encouraged collaboration between industry stakeholders and academic institutions to validate novel anesthetic protocols and establish best practice frameworks that align with global animal welfare initiatives.
In parallel, clinical practitioners are embracing multimodal pain management strategies that integrate local and systemic anesthetics to optimize perioperative outcomes. This holistic approach not only improves recovery times but also reduces the reliance on single-agent protocols, driving demand for combination therapies and custom compounding solutions. As the landscape continues to evolve, these converging trends underscore the importance of adaptability and cross-functional collaboration for companies and practitioners alike.

Segmentation insights revealing nuances across drug types, animal categories, end users, administration routes, and formulation in veterinary anesthetic markets
A granular examination of market segmentation reveals critical insights into how product performance, end-user demand, and administration preferences intersect within veterinary anesthetic applications. Based on drug type, inhalation anesthetics such as Desflurane, Isoflurane, and Sevoflurane continue to drive interest for large-animal procedures due to their rapid induction and controllable depth of anesthesia, while injectable anesthetics-encompassing Alpha-2 Agonists like Dexmedetomidine, Medetomidine, and Xylazine, Barbiturates including Pentobarbital, Phenobarbital, and Thiopental, Dissociatives such as Ketamine and Tiletamine-Zolazepam, and Opioid Analgesics like Butorphanol, Fentanyl, and Morphine-offer versatility across companion animal surgeries and diagnostic interventions. Topical formulations, notably Lidocaine, Prilocaine, and Tetracaine, have gained traction in minor procedures and regional anesthesia protocols, reflecting a broader shift toward localized pain management techniques.When viewed through the lens of animal type, the companion animal segment-spanning Cats, Dogs, and Small Mammals-exhibits heightened demand for low-volume injectables and precision infusion systems, driven by pet owner expectations and clinic throughput requirements. Equine applications, where Draft Horses, Ponies, and Thoroughbreds dominate, leverage inhalation delivery and adjunct analgesics to balance performance considerations with safety imperatives. Livestock markets, including Cattle, Poultry, and Swine, prioritize cost-effective anesthetic regimens that streamline mass immunization and surgical processes.
End users delineate distinct usage patterns: Research laboratories emphasize reproducibility and stringent dosing accuracy, veterinary clinics focus on workflow efficiency and patient turnaround, and veterinary hospitals integrate advanced monitoring solutions to support high-acuity cases. Administration routes-ranging from Inhalation (Intubation, Mask) to Intramuscular, Intravenous, Subcutaneous, and Topical applications-underscore the necessity for flexible delivery platforms that accommodate species-specific physiological responses. Lastly, formulation preferences between Gas and Liquid presentations, including Aqueous and Emulsion variants, highlight a continuous drive toward enhanced solubility, stability, and user-friendly handling for both field and facility-based settings.
